VC Insights on Identifying Game-Changing Companies

On May 14, 2025, Sonali De Rycker, a prominent venture capitalist at Accel, engaged in a compelling discussion with Connie Loizos, the Editor-in-Chief of TechCrunch. The conversation took place at 9:30 AM PDT and focused on the vital topic of identifying and scaling category-defining companies within the rapidly evolving tech landscape.

No surprise then, in our fireside chat, De Rycker had many interesting observations to make about the state of play in the tech industry. She reconfirmed the need for flexibility and vision. She emphasized that the climate we are living in today means that investors and entrepreneurs alike must be alert and ready to embrace new approaches. De Rycker stressed the point that the tech landscape is changing very quickly. Remaining proactive on trends is key to recognizing today’s potential game-changers.

Loizos, a master of technology journalism, went one step further by taking an inquisitive look into the exact characteristics that make a successful startup. In response, De Rycker described a number of important attributes that she feels are hallmarks of companies that are truly on the cusp of breakthrough impact. The characteristics such as having a compelling founding team and well-articulated vision for scalability. Further, they’re uniquely positioned to respond to new areas of market demand.

The discussion focused on what challenges investors encounter in this rapidly changing environment. De Rycker admitted that opportunities are everywhere but that they bring heightened competition. She stressed the need for venture capitalists to invest in building a strong relationship with entrepreneurs. With the right advice and resources, they can support these architects’ journeys and encourage them to dream bigger.

Recently, De Rycker and Loizos explored these strategies for finding the gems. Not surprisingly, they delved into how technology is changing the way consumers think and act. De Rycker pointed out that as technology continues to advance, companies must anticipate changes in user expectations and leverage these insights to drive innovation.
